Peters Makes a Flush But Davies Doesn't Bite

Level 13

Action was three-way on a flop of {K-Hearts}{Q-Clubs}{J-Diamonds} and David Peters led out with a bet of 63,000. Seth Davies called in the cutoff seat and Sean Winter released on the button.

The turn was the {7-Hearts} and Peters decided to bet again, making it 270,000. Davies once again called.

On the {A-Hearts} river, Peters checked. Davies checked behind. Peters showed his {10-Hearts}{6-Hearts} for a rivered flush and it was good to take down the pot when Davies mucked.
